The Saudi Falcons Club is setting new standards for safety and reliability at the 2025 International Falcon Breeders Auction. Every falcon undergoes rigorous veterinary checks, ensuring only healthy birds are sold. Buyers can request additional inspections, reflecting Saudi Arabia’s commitment to transparency and excellence.
Held in Malham, north of Riyadh, the auction attracts breeders and enthusiasts worldwide. The event showcases Saudi Arabia’s leadership in falconry, a tradition deeply rooted in its culture. Advanced classification and registration systems, including fitted rings for each falcon, ensure traceability and quality.

3. What safety measures are in place for the falcons?
Each falcon undergoes veterinary checks and is fitted with a traceable ring, ensuring health and authenticity for buyers.
4. Where is the auction held?
The event takes place at the Saudi Falcons Club headquarters in Malham, north of Riyadh.

9. What are the event’s operating hours?
The auction runs daily from 4:00 pm to 11:00 pm until August 25, 2025.
10. How can I follow the auction remotely?
Live broadcasts are available on the Saudi Falcons Club’s social media accounts and television.
